Our client is looking for an experienced Senior Project Manager to lead transformative infrastructure programmes across the UK, with a focus on water, environment, rail, and nuclear sectors. This role will involve driving multi-million-pound projects, leading NEC3/4 contracts, and collaborating with clients and stakeholders to deliver innovative, high-impact solutions.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ead large-scale projects from planning to final account, ensuring delivery on time and within budget
  • Administer NEC3/4 contracts, manage budget control, valuations, and forecasting
  • Lead pre-contract activities including scope definition, cost planning, and risk mitigation
  • Oversee post-contract delivery, including change management, claims resolution, and final account reconciliation
  • Develop business opportunities, contributing to bids and identifying cross-selling opportunities
  • Influence stakeholder decisions and supply chain performance to maximize project outcomes
Qualifications
  • Degree in a numeric discipline
  • Full membership of a chartered body (e.g., APM at MAPM)
  • NEC3/4 contract accreditation (preferred)
  • Valid CSCS card; Water Hygiene Card desirable
  • Familiarity with CDM regulations and risk management
